C++异常处理范例代码

// Program shows copying one text file from source location  // to any other location (destination), plus possibility of changing its name,  // and also shows many language features in exception handling.  // This program should be run from the command prompt      #include<iostream>  #include<stdio.h>  #include<stdexcept>      using namespace std;      class PathError : public runtime_error  {      public:          PathError(const char *x) : runtime_error(x)      {}  };      // function to open source file for read      FILE* source (char* argvs[])  {      FILE *in;      //open source file for read      if((in = fopen(argvs[1],"r"))==NULL)      {          throw PathError("attempted to open wrong input file path");//terminate function      }      return in;  }      //function to create destination file for writting  FILE* destination (char* argvs[])  {      FILE *out;      //open destination file for write      if((out = fopen(argvs[2],"w")) == NULL)      {          throw PathError("attempted to open wrong output file path");//terminate function      }      return out;  }      int main(int argc, char *argv[])  {      FILE *in, *out;      bool flag = 1;      int temp;      while(argc == 3)      {          try          {              in = source( argv );              out = destination( argv );              argc = 0;          }          catch(PathError& PathError)          {              cerr <<"\nException occured: " << PathError.what() << endl;              return -1;          }              while(!feof(in))//test for it is not end of input file          {              temp = fgetc(in);//get char from (in)file              if( temp != EOF)              {                  fputc(temp,out);//put char to (out) file              }          }          fclose(in);          fclose(out);          cout<<"\n\t 1 file copied.\n";          flag = 0;      }      if( flag != 0 )      {          cerr<<"\nWrong argument list!!!\n\n";          return -1;      }      return 0;  }
